About the Role
Berkeley Scott, one of the UK’s leading hospitality recruitment agencies, is currently recruiting reliable and hardworking Kitchen Assistants to support a variety of clients within the Education and Healthcare sectors. This is a fantastic opportunity for individuals seeking flexible, weekday work with the potential to secure long term or permanent positions.
What you’ll be doing:
- Assisting with food preparation and basic kitchen duties
- Maintaining high standards of cleanliness and hygiene
- Washing up and ensuring kitchen equipment is clean and organised
- Supporting chefs and kitchen teams during busy service periods
- Adhering to all food safety and health & safety regulations
What we’re looking for:
- Enhanced DBS Certificate (Child Workforce) – essential
- Right to work in the UK
- Minimum 6 months’ experience in a similar role
- Level 2 Food Safety Certificate (or equivalent)
- Two employment references
- Strong reliability and excellent timekeeping
